Yu-Gi-Oh! Power of Chaos: Joey the Passion remains a nostalgic cornerstone for fans of the "Old School" dueling era. As the third and final installment in the Power of Chaos trilogy, it boasts the largest card pool of the series with 771 cards, including iconic monsters like Red-Eyes B. Dragon. Most "all card" solutions for Joey the Passion use one of two methods: 1. The Registry Hack (system.dat)
The game stores progress in the Windows Registry and a file named system.dat. Unlockers often provide a pre-configured registry entry (.reg file) or a complete system.dat file that tells the game your collection is 100% complete. Go to product viewer dialog for this item. While there is no formal academic paper titled exactly "Yu-Gi-Oh! Power of Chaos: Joey the Passion All Cards Unlocker Exclusive," this specific name refers to a well-known community mod and registry-based utility used to bypass the game's original card-collection grind.
In the context of Joey the Passion, the game contains a total of 771 cards—including 234 new cards exclusive to this entry and 466 from the previous Yugi the Destiny and Kaiba the Revenge titles. An "All Cards Unlocker" typically functions by modifying specific entries in the Windows Registry under the Konami system path. Key Technical Aspects of the "All Cards Unlocker"
Registry Modification: The most common method involves editing keys in H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\KONAMI\Yu-Gi-Oh! Power of Chaos\system to trick the game into thinking the card collection is 100% complete.

For millions of Millennials and early Gen Z gamers, the early 2000s PC gaming landscape was dominated by a peculiar yet beloved title: Yu-Gi-Oh! Power of Chaos: Joey the Passion. Released by Konami in 2004, this game was the third installment in the Power of Chaos series (following Yugi the Destiny and Kaiba the Revenge). Unlike the flashy, speed-duel focused games of today, Joey the Passion was a slow, atmospheric, and brutally difficult simulation of the original Duel Monsters era.
However, veteran players remember one persistent frustration: the grind. Unlocking cards in the base game required defeating Joey Wheeler’s AI dozens—sometimes hundreds—of times, with random, minuscule drop rates.
